> So ZKO is still there?

The buildings are, yes.   HP closed the site 
<http://www.decconnection.org/HPclosesNashuaSite-12-12-07.pdf>.  The 
site is now a tech (office) park, called the Nashua Technology Park at 
Gateway Hills or some such.  
<http://nashuatechnologypark.com/index.htm>  Some of the folks that 
once worked at DEC ZKO are still working at the NTP site, too; Dell 
Equalogic has various ex-Digits on staff, for instance, and Dell is 
hiring <http://jobs.dell.com/nashua>.

The Maynard Mill is still around, too, and it too is a tech (office) 
park.  <http://www.clocktowerplace.com>  Yes, the Mill was office space 
when DEC got going back in '57, and it's office space again.
